A Grade I Area Court in Kubwa, FCT, on Thursday sentenced a 26-year-old man, John Emeka, to one month imprisonment for cheating a Bet9ja shop of the sum of N6, 000.

The Judge, Muhammad Adamu, however, gave him an option of one day community service and warned him to desist from committing crimes and to be of good behaviour.

Earlier, the Prosecution Counsel, John Okpa told the court that the convict deceived one Onyemachi Favour, Manager of Bet9ja shop at Gbazango, Kubwa into allowing him play a bet game on Aug. 25.

Okpa said Emeka deceived Favour to play the said game at N6, 000 via virtual betting but failed to pay the money. The prosecution counsel said the offence contravened the provisions of Sections 321 of the Penal Code.

Emeka, however, pleaded guilty to the charge. The defence counsel, Lilian Ibrahim begged the court for leniency saying Emeka was remorseful and admitted to the offence without wasting the time of the court.
